Dermal fillers can gently inflate the area under the eye to either soften the hollowing or lessen the darkness by thickening up the layers between the darker underlying muscle and the thin skin overlying the muscle. The appearance of eye bags and tear troughs can be reduced through the injection of temporary dermal filler. Tear troughs can be corrected by injecting dermal filler directly under the hollow between the lower eyelid and cheek. Tear troughs are a groove extending from the inner eye corner, downward and outwards and causing hollowing or dark shadows under the eyes, or in severe cases, the appearance of eye bags. The Vampire Breast Lift® is not an augmentation procedure. This non-surgical lift does not replace implants, and in fact is often used to soften the ripples and hollows in the cleavage area for those who have existing breast implants.
